Posting Details Guided by the University’s mission, vision, core values and strategic plan, and the University Police Department’s (JCUPD) mission and values, the primary functions of the JCUPD are to provide for the safety, security, and well-being of John Carroll University (JCU) students, staff and faculty, and the broader JCU Community. The foremost responsibility of the Security Officer is to provide response, services and expertise in support of these functions. Duties and Responsibilities Respond to and assist the police officer on duty with emergencies; which may include criminal, medical, fire, and other emergencies on campus or affecting the JCU community. Produce non-criminal reports which are clear, concise, complete, and correct. Conduct proactive campus patrol, employing a community policing approach. Address suspicious activity in an unbiased and safe manner. Ensure the physical security of JCU property. Identify potential hazards, and act to remedy potential hazards. Provide support to campus activities in planning and execution of event security, parking and transportation. Enforce campus parking rules. Ensure the smooth operation of the gate attendant, shuttle and JCUEMS functions. Provide services to the campus community, such as lost and found, room lockout, vehicle jumpstarts/lock-outs, fingerprinting, after hours physical plant troubleshooting, and other services as appropriate. Assist with CCTV and alarm monitoring as needed. Required Qualifications Must not have been convicted in a court of law of crimes of violence, or any other offense which has as an element "the use or attempted use of any physical force or threatened use of a deadly weapon towards those persons that are generally covered by those statutes as related to family members.” Must possess a valid Ohio driver’s license and a good driving record. Must be able to pass an extensive background investigation, drug screen and psychological testing. Demonstrated strong interpersonal skills and effectiveness in written and oral communication. Strong customer service skills and an ability to respond to others with tact and diplomacy. Ability to understand and work effectively in a diverse, multi-cultural university environment. Ability to cope with and diffuse situations involving angry or difficult people. Interest in understanding and supporting John Carroll’s mission to inspire individuals to excel in learning, leadership, and service. Preferred Qualifications Work experience where decision-making, problem resolution and de-escalation of difficult situations are needed. An Associate degree or college-level coursework. Normal Work Location, Hours and Conditions This position works in-person from our campus in University Heights, Ohio. May work varied hours and shifts including evenings/nights, weekends and holidays. May be called to work in exigent and emergency situations. May be exposed to typical security hazards. Physical Requirements Ability to run, walk, stand, or sit for extended or intermittent periods of time. Ability to withstand extremes of climate exposure and exposure to health and safety hazards. Ability to demonstrate strength, endurance and flexibility. Ability to physically restrain or detain where physical force is necessary and appropriate. Sufficient manual dexterity to operate job-related equipment. Compensation & Benefits Starting salary $16.00 – $19.50 per hour, commensurate with qualifications. This position offers a generous Total Rewards package that includes health and dental insurance options, paid vacation, personal, sick, and mission time, holidays, 403(b) retirement plan, life insurance, and tuition remission benefits for you, your spouse, and children.
